Transaction f56ed98323b355df73db6bd8ef78cf2bc138880e625b5aec1add5eb8af3dc88a
1 Input
1 Outputs
- f56ed98323b355df73db6bd8ef78cf2bc138880e625b5aec1add5eb8af3dc88a:0
value 5058262
address 149mTdBvf61fQTc5D5waqx2APm6sVxnkSf